7.) Kadis Grill and Fastfood
(I think) I remember Kadis being advertised on the radio when I was young, so I knew of them. But just like Chia’s, I have never really been there until we went on the food quest. *hee
I felt an even more pressing need to check them out especially after the article about the 10 Yummiest Restaurants in Baguio by gmanetwork.com came out. Ohh, the comments left there by the locals, all of a sudden my list for staple foods in Baguio grew longer. I felt this wouldn’t be truly X Marks the Spot for Good Baguio Foods if I didn’t know about the food establishments that are close to the residents’ hearts.

Our event menu. Melon milk (oh yeah!), bakareta, karekare, pinaputok na boneless bangus, pata tim (that looked like adobo to everyone … must’ve been adobo but my sister is positive she ordered pata tim *hihi), cream of asparagus soup, mixed seafood with coco cream, pancit, and sapin sapin
Thanks to events and milestones in our lives and in the lives of the people we love that the grill and fastfood was checked off the list. ^^, When the Kadis food arrived at the BCC cottage that day, it livened up the place and made it a little more homey for all of us.
Of the selection, I went back for seconds of the beef caldereta and the milk fish. My brother got his chompers around the mixed seafood and Race liked the adobo. (That we were expecting to be pata tim =b – A minor fluke on the eatery’s part for the catering service was seamless. They left us with our own attendant who stayed for the whole duration of the party and who packed the leftovers nicely in ‘take away’ bags at the end of it … which wasn’t much since everyone loved the dishes. =D)
I now have a favorite dining place for affordable, delicious, home cooked food when I find myself on Assumption Road. =)
Here’s what we had at one of our lunches at the Prudential Life Building food court. Though there are many other stalls selling food there (Macsbox recently opened a stall there too), we went Kadis Grill all the way. (“,)

Budget meal of sarciado and sinigang.
Even for our drinks – budget friendly pearl juices that topped us off. *burp
